Promotional materials for “Cairn Sounds,” an exhibition of artwork by DC-based artist Rachel Schmidt in collaboration with musician Om.era.kev at Hamiltonian Gallery. The exhibition was a multimedia sound and projection-based installation that utilized footage shot in the remote Isle of Skye in Scotland as its source material. The work explores how “human interference in nature extends to locales as distant as the Isle of Skye.” The images used in the promotional material are clips from the artwork by Rachel Schmidt. The fonts used are consistent with the rest of the Hamiltonian brand. The overall design aims to place the text in the role of the human presence seemingly effecting the natural elements in the video. The top 3 videos are for Facebook cover pages, Facebook events and an emailed press release through Constant Contact.
